SINGAPORE — India’s imports of Russian crude is a win-gain predicament for the earth financial system, in accordance to India’s No. 1 oil business, Oil and All-natural Fuel Company.

“By importing from Russia, India also has served the international overall economy in the feeling that [we] freed up some oil on the Gulf for other nations to supply, particularly Europe. So it was variety of a gain-get scenario,” K.C. Ramesh, government director of ONGC said at the once-a-year APPEC strength convention held by S&P Global Insights in Singapore.

Due to the fact Russia’s invasion of Ukraine in February very last calendar year, India’s refiners have been snapping up discounted Russian oil. Moscow has considering the fact that leapfrogged to grow to be India’s foremost supply of crude oil, accounting for about 40% of India’s crude imports. 

Earth powers, including the European Union and the Group of 7, have put sanctions and limits on Russia’s oil exports because its unprovoked war on Ukraine.

India’s economic climate has benefited from the discounted rates, Ramesh said.

“[It has] a extremely substantial impact on our financial state, in phrases of assisting the [Indian] economic climate mature … the value being pretty fair that we get from Russia,” mentioned Ramesh.

India’s order of inexpensive Russian crude has been broadly criticized by the West. In May well, the EU’s chief diplomat Josep Borrell urged the bloc to crack down on India reselling refined Russian oil into Europe.

India is the world’s third largest electrical power importer, and buys far more than 80% of its crude oil from international markets. In accordance to July info from S&P Worldwide, India’s crude oil sources come mainly from the Middle East and Russia.

“God has provided India a large amount of factors … but no sources,” claimed Fereidun Fesharaki, chairman of electricity consultancy Specifics World Strength explained at a independent panel discussion.

“Restricted total of oil, and restricted quantities of fuel,” he stated.

That said, India is also investing in upstream alternatives in the oil sector.

“We are organizing to have couple investments in survey and exploration,” Ramesh stated, citing an financial commitment of about $44 billion for the future a few many years.

The upstream section of the oil and gas sector refers to the exploration for oil or gas deposits, and then extracting them.

“We have to have fuel. And which is what we are setting up to go for. So the investments are likely to be there, for certain.”
